Nutrabio introduces an EAA supplement with a twist in Alpha EAA

Alpha EAA is an all-new essential amino acid (EAA) supplement Nutrabio is planning to launch sometime in the middle of next month. The product is a rather unique twist on an EAA formula as it features a combination of focus and hydration ingredients, as well as an impressively weighted blend of EAAs.

Nutrabio’s Alpha EAA comes with a total of 8.2g of EAAs per serving, which does include all nine EAAs. On the hydration side, the supplement has taurine and CocoPure coconut water, AstraGin for absorption, then for mental focus you get ashwagandha, alpha-GPC, huperzine A, and VitaCholine branded choline bitartrate.

As mentioned, Nutrabio is aiming to launch its focus infused and of course, fully transparent Alpha EAA, in the middle of next month. It’ll pack the usual 30 servings per tub and be available in three flavors with the brand’s recently released Dragon Fruit Candy, Cherry Lime Slush, and a yet to be named mystery option.
